    Sent funds domestically via MoneyGram and expected a specific service fee, yet my bank statement shows a higher charge than the advertised rate. I confirmed the fee on the fee estimator, then filed their online inquiry form with transaction details but saw no reply. Has anyone successfully corrected an unexpected fee surcharge and eventually received a refund? I’m eager to know which exact details convinced MoneyGram’s team to adjust the charge.

    To straighten out the fee, I noted the transfer amount, the fee estimator screenshot, and a photo of my bank statement before contacting support. While exploring similar fixes at https://moneygram.pissedconsumer.com/review.html I noticed that resolutions tended to follow messages containing those three elements together in one clear submission. I sent a single detailed request listing the actual transfer sum, attached the fee comparison image, and included the bank charge snapshot. Within twenty-four hours, MoneyGram support replied with an apology for the discrepancy, refunded the overcharged amount, and confirmed the correct fee had been applied. Supplying comprehensive transaction context and proof upfront unlocked a prompt and accurate resolution.
